Manages the Base Engine Management program for the 412th Test Wing (FJ Accounts). Coordinates with engine and aircraft maintenance personnel planning, scheduling, and controlling aircraft/engine maintenance and related equipment resource time changes, time compliance technical orders (TCTO) and inspections.

SPECIALIZED EXPERIENCE: Applicants must have at least one (1) year of specialized experience at the next lower broadband NH-02 or equivalent to the next lower grade GS-8 in the Federal Service. Specialized experiences is to act as the single point of contact for all aircraft engine related equipment transfers and movement of propulsion systems assigned to the wing. Oversees the work of the engine management element, ensuring that maintenance is coordinated and scheduled efficiently, and that accurate diagnostic trending and evaluation is provided for maintenance managers and supervisors to enhance their ability to make sound decisions to improve unit performance, equipment conditions, and personnel skills as well as to evaluate the overall health of the fleet.

Knowledge, Skills and Abilities (KSAs):
1. Knowledge and skill of appropriated production processes and material posture to assure continuing availability of engine and related equipment resources.
2. Ability to plan, schedule, and take corrective action to meet emergency and regular workload requirements.
3. Ability to interpret terminology, technical data, standards and instructions, and to relate them properly to the particular control projects assigned in preparing production plans and schedules and in maintaining effective follow-up.
4. Knowledge and skill of aircraft database systems for scheduling and managing configuration of engine resources.

6. Skill in gathering data from automated systems and performing detailed analysis to identify trends in engine
and sub-system failures. Ability to utilize common software applications to prepare informative reports to assist
in the presentation of findings to maintenance professionals.

Position specific skills and experience desired in a potential candidate:
  • 1 year of exp. with CEMS (Comprehensive Engine Management System
  • 1 year of exp. with REMIS (Reliability and Maintainability Information System)
  • 1 year of exp. with IMDS or GO81 maintenance tracking systems.
  • 1 year aircraft engine mechanic experience.
